What can reduce the risk of accidents related to static electricity during propane dispensing?

Wearing cotton blend clothing can reduce the risk of accidents related to static electricity during propane dispensing because cotton is a natural fiber that does not generate significant static electricity compared to synthetic materials. In environments where flammable gases like propane are present, managing static discharge is crucial, as it can ignite vapors and lead to serious hazards.

Natural fibers, including cotton, are less likely to accumulate static charge, making them a safer choice. In contrast, synthetic fibers, such as those found in some traditional clothing, can generate static and create sparks when they come into contact with other materials, increasing the risk of fire or explosion. Additionally, while rubber gloves and plastic equipment may have their own roles in providing safety and protection, they do not primarily address the concern of static electricity buildup as effectively as wearing proper clothing made of natural fibers does.
